But you should call the doctor when … Prikaži več Splet07. jul. 2024 · Does a fever breaking mean you’re getting better? As you make progress against the infection, your set point drops back to normal. But your body temperature is still higher, so you feel hot. That’s when your sweat glands kick in and start producing more sweat to cool you off.
